First time post here! Just bought a Stadium XL and I am blown away by it. 

One of the things I observed is that it is getting warm on the top panel, left of the screen, where the buttons are located (volume etc.).

Is that normal and expected? I know that is the general area of the power source, but somehow I didn't expect the top to get warm.

I'm not aware of any reported overheating issue. Only you can tell how warm it is, but warmer than room temperature would not be abnormal. I wouldn't worry about it until and unless something fails or it becomes painful to the touch. In that case open a support ticket; it's under warranty.

UPDATE - I kept monitoring it and the top side gets a bit warm, specially on the left side (as stated in the first post). However, the underside, specially the left side, towards the back), gets noticeably warm after about 30 minutes of play, and pretty much stays like that (the whole underside seems warm, after a while, but that general area where the power source and DSP chips are gets the warmest. It is not painful to the touch, but pretty warm - like a laptop charger. Is that within specs? Anyone else experiencing that?
